If `n(A) = 3 and n(B) =5`, then maximum number of elements in `A cap B` is :

A

`3`

B

`5`

C

`2`

D

None of these

Text Solution

AI Generated Solution

The correct Answer is:
To find the maximum number of elements in the intersection of sets A and B (denoted as A ∩ B), we can follow these steps: ### Step-by-Step Solution: 1. **Identify the number of elements in each set**: - We are given that the number of elements in set A, denoted as n(A), is 3. - We are also given that the number of elements in set B, denoted as n(B), is 5. 2. **Understand what A ∩ B means**: - The intersection of two sets A and B (A ∩ B) consists of all elements that are common to both sets. 3. **Determine the maximum possible elements in A ∩ B**: - The maximum number of elements in the intersection A ∩ B cannot exceed the number of elements in the smaller set. - Since set A has 3 elements, the maximum number of elements that can be common (i.e., in A ∩ B) is limited by the number of elements in set A. 4. **Conclusion**: - Therefore, the maximum number of elements in A ∩ B is equal to the number of elements in set A, which is 3. ### Final Answer: The maximum number of elements in A ∩ B is **3**. ---
